#11a250 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11a250 is composed of 6.7% red, 63.5%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 146.1 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 35.1%. #11a250 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ffa0 with #004500.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#11a250

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000201 is the darkest color, while #effdf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#11a250

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565d59 is the less saturated color, while #03b04e is the most saturated one.
